Handover: Brightfen Clinic reminder job. Runs twice daily from the scheduler box; sends SMS then email fallback. Known flake: retry queue backs up if the gateway stalls — drain it manually, don't restart mid-batch. Quiet hours are enforced in code, not config, so don't touch those. Logs rotate weekly. Everything else is standard. Current service configuration is pasted below for reference.

config for tagaf-bawif:
[norok]
host = norok.ordinworks.local
user = norok_svc
database = norok_prod

Handover — Dellmore workshop. Jonas, the walnut-cased Arber & Finch mantel clock arrives with you Tuesday, crated upright with the pendulum removed and wrapped separately inside the lid compartment. Condition photos are in the shared folder; please compare on arrival before signing. The owner has asked for strict discretion. The courier release is to proceed per the line below:

drop instructions, bahif-bahip: the norax feniel courier leaves the drumir kaseth rusir ledger at gate 1983 under passcode 849948

☐ Key ceremony step 7 — Relevance tuning archive. Before signing, confirm the Fennelwood search relevance tuning notes are sealed in the plugin-authors bundle; external plugin authors rely on these weights to calibrate ranking hooks, so the archive hash must match the ceremony log. Once both witnesses initial the log, unseal the distribution vault using the recovery passphrase below.

strongbox words: druvan-lamys-eliius-jorax-istox-soreth-ulays-gilix-ralix-oliiel-norwyn-casvan-praius

Meeting notes, Merrowdale Permit Review, item 6. The stamped blueprints for the Caldstone Annex must reach the Harwick planning office before the filing deadline. Records team to verify all twelve sheets are present, initialled, and rolled in the approved tube with the revision log attached. A bonded courier is booked for Thursday morning; the hand-over instruction below must be followed exactly.

dispatch memo: the sorius tamius courier leaves the praeth ledger at gate 4873 under passcode 928014